Europe Must Invest in Open Source AI or Cede To China, Schmidt Says

An anonymous reader shares a report: Europe must invest in its own open source artificial intelligence labs and address soaring energy prices, or it will quickly find itself dependent on Chinese models, former Google chief executive and tech investor Eric Schmidt said. "In the US, the companies are largely moving to closed source, which means they'll be purchased and licensed and so forth. And it is also the case that China is largely open weight, open source in its approach," Schmidt said at the World Economic Forum in Davos, Switzerland, on Tuesday. "Unless Europe is willing to spend lots of money for European models, Europe will end up using the Chinese models. It's probably not a good outcome for Europe."

Hundreds Answer Europe's 'Public Call for Evidence' on an Open Digital Ecosystem Strategy

The European Commission "has opened a public call for evidence on European open digital ecosystems," writes Help Net Security, part of preparations for an upcoming Communication "that will examine the role of open source in EU's digital infrastructure." The consultation runs from January 6 to February 3, 2026. Submissions will be used to shape a Commission Communication addressed to the European Parliament, the Council, and other EU bodies, which is scheduled for publication in the first quarter of 2026... The call for evidence links Europe's reliance on digital technologies developed outside the EU to concerns over long term control of infrastructure and software supply chains... Open digital ecosystems are discussed in the context of technological sovereignty and the use of technologies that can be inspected, adapted, and shared. Long-time Slashdot reader Elektroschock describes it as the European Commission "stepping up its efforts behind open-source software" Building on President von der Leyen's political guidelines, the initiative will review the Commission's 2020-2023 open-source approach and set out concrete actions to strengthen Europe's open-source ecosystem across key areas such as cloud, AI, cybersecurity and industrial technologies. The strategy will be presented alongside the upcoming Cloud and AI Development Act, forming a broader policy package aimed at reducing strategic dependencies and boosting Europe's digital resilience. And "In just a few days, over 370 submissions have already been filed, indicating that the issue is touching a nerve across the EU," writes CyberNews.com: "Europe must regain control over its software supply chain to safeguard freedom, security, and innovation," suggests an individual from Slovakia. Similar perspectives appear to be widely shared among respondents... The document doesn't mention US tech giants specifically, but rather aims to support tech sovereignty and seek "digital solutions that are valid alternatives to proprietary ones...." "This is not a legislative initiative. The strategy will take the form of a Commission communication. The initiative will set out a general approach and will propose: actions relying on further commitments and an implementation process," the EC explains. Policymakers expect the strategy to help EU member states identify the necessary steps to support national open-source companies and communities.

La PS5 est-elle vraiment au bord d’un piratage ultime ? Voici ce que cette fuite pourrait coûter à Sony

Depuis quelques jours, les détenteurs d'une PlayStation 5 voient défiler les promesses d’un jailbreak complet de la console. La source de ces rumeurs ? La publication, sur un forum spécialisé, d’un document contenant supposément les clés ROM de la machine. Si la fuite se révélait authentique, elle ne signifierait toutefois pas que la console serait de facto piratée, mais marquerait une étape majeure pour les bidouilleurs de consoles.
